No, there is no direct bus from Wythall to Oxford station. However, there are services departing from Brick Kiln Lane and arriving at Gloucester Green Bus Station via Birmingham Coach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 10m.
No, there is no direct train from Wythall to Oxford. However, there are services departing from Wythall and arriving at Oxford via Birmingham New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 11m.
The distance between Wythall and Oxford is 80 miles. The road distance is 61.8 miles.

You can take a train from Wythall to Oxford via Birmingham Moor Street and Birmingham New Street in around 2h 11m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Brick Kiln Lane to Gloucester Green Bus Station via Barford St and Birmingham Coach Station in around 3h 10m.
